Let’s face it; we’re living in a wasteful time. I’m not going to get preachy, but given the opportunity I’ll certainly do my part where I can, since I’m a firm believer that every little bit helps. Coopersong is no exception, with their line of bags and accessories crafted from all-natural, organic, and re-purposed materials. Founder DeAnna Cooper creatively utilizes recycled bicycle inner tubes (that once trekked miles through the Colorado mountains) as the handles on all of her bags. She also features other reclaimed items such as baseball leather, as well as buttons and buckles from the 1940’s.

I happen to love the Mid-Hipster Bag pictured, which would make the perfect ‘un-diaper’ diaper bag; better still when paired with the adorable, polka dotted, Mommy Packs, that include an insulated bottle bag and changing pad. There’s also an awesome retro-print Stroller Bag in a pattern called ‘Women,’ for those of you who prefer a true diaper bag. For kids both young and…not so young (that’s you), be sure to check out the insulated Eco Lunch Bag, that comes in your choice of what seems like a skillion different fabrics – stupid cute!

In association with National Geographic (love), NOVICA specializes in free trade artisan home decor, apparel, jewelry, and handbags from around the world, including West Africa, Brazil, India, and Thailand. Their philosophy is to create a ‘bridge’ between the buyer and talented artisans to whom you would not otherwise have access, and in doing so they are changing lives.

With each product listed, NOVICA provides the name, photograph, region, background, and mission statement of the artist who created it, allowing for a more personal experience and connection with the product’s origin and designer.
